Transaction 5c95fdfedf13ec60a52c23567b56201d6571482d3d13de1f985bb94d14ec5fc7

block
75fb414de2a37ea6b8abb716ab720888e29a17a6e114c2b211aea9662392339b

1 Input

2 Outputs